Customizing App Suggestion Preferences

If you want to change the app recommendation settings on your device, you have the option to customize your app suggestion preferences. By customizing these preferences, you have more control over which apps are displayed as recommendations for you to download and try.

To customize your app suggestion preferences,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Settings app: Go to your device’s home screen and find the Settings icon. It looks like a gear. Tap on it to open the Settings app.
  2. Navigate to the Apps & Notifications section: Scroll through the list of settings and find the Apps & Notifications option. Tap on it to access the settings for managing apps on your device.
  3. Choose App Recommendations: Within the Apps & Notifications section, look for the App Recommendations option. It might be named slightly differently depending on your device and software version. Tap on it to continue.
  4. Customize your app suggestion preferences: Within the App Recommendations settings, you can choose to customize various aspects of app suggestions. For example, you might have the option to enable or disable personalized app suggestions based on your usage patterns or interests. You may also be able to specify whether you’d like app suggestions to be shown on the home screen, in your app drawer or within notifications.
  5. Save your changes: After customizing your app suggestion preferences, make sure to save your changes. Some devices may require you to tap on a Save or Done button in the top right corner of the screen.

By customizing your app suggestion preferences, you can ensure that the apps recommended to you align with your preferences and needs. This can enhance your overall app experience and make it easier to discover new apps that you may find useful or interesting.

Managing Recommended Apps

One of the convenient features in many apps is the ability to receive personalized app recommendations. These recommendations are based on your app usage history, preferences, and the apps you currently have installed on your device. However, if you find these recommendations to be irrelevant or annoying, you have the option to manage your recommended apps settings.

To change your app recommendation settings:

  1. Open the app store on your device.
  2. Navigate to the settings or preferences section.
  3. Look for a section related to app recommendations.
  4. Review the options available to you.
  5. Select the option that allows you to disable app recommendations, if desired.
  6. If there are customization options, such as specifying the types of apps you are interested in, use these options to refine the recommendations to your liking.
  7. Save your changes and exit the settings menu.
